What is UL1015 Hook-Up Wire?​

UL1015 is a UL758 standard specification for single-conductor PVC-insulated hook-up wire rated at 80°C (176°F) and 600V. This electrical wire features stranded tinned copper conductors for excellent conductivity and corrosion resistance, protected by thick, flame-retardant PVC insulation. UL758 certification ensures consistent safety and performance compliance for industrial applications.

​Key Specifications:​

  • Temperature Rating: 80°C (176°F)
  • Voltage Rating: 600V AC/DC
  • Insulation: PVC (UL Style 1015)
  • Conductor: Stranded Tinned Copper
  • Standards: UL758, CSA TEW

​What is UL1015 Hook-Up Wire Used For?​

UL1015 wire’s robust design makes it ideal for:

  • Internal wiring in control panels and switchgear
  • Power connections in industrial machinery
  • Electrical grounding systems
  • Branch circuit wiring in enclosed systems
  • ​Critical applications in data centers​​ (server rack PDUs, backup systems)
  • ​Integrated power cabinet installations​
  • Manufacturing equipment power distribution

Its thick insulation provides superior physical protection and voltage withstand capacity compared to lighter-gauge wires.

​UL1015 vs UL1007 Hook-Up Wire: Key Differences​

UL1015 vs UL1007

​Feature​ ​UL1015​ ​UL1007​
​Insulation Thickness​ Thicker (Better abrasion/cut-through resistance) Thinner (More flexible)
​Wire Gauge Range​ 18 AWG to 10 AWG 30 AWG to 16 AWG
​Current Rating​ Higher ampacity due to larger conductors Lower current capacity
​Flexibility​ Moderate (semi-flexible) Highly flexible
​Primary Use​ Power distribution, fixed installations Internal electronics, tight spaces

 

​Applications in Data Centers & Power Cabinets​

UL1015’s combination of durability and electrical performance makes it indispensable for:

🔌 ​​Data Centers:​

  • Power Distribution Units (PDUs) in server racks
  • UPS (Uninterruptible Power Supply) connections
  • Backup generator wiring systems
  • Cooling system control panels

⚡ ​​Integrated Power Cabinets/Electrical Processing Centers:​

  • Main power entry connections
  • Bus bar terminations
  • Circuit breaker panel feeders
  • Grounding electrode conductors

UL758 certification ensures these mission-critical systems maintain safety compliance and operational reliability under sustained loads.
